Transaction 562ecdeadaec10ef22ba6557766fdbc4db9bcefcf37a1048c5dc03004202552b
1 Input
1 Outputs
- 562ecdeadaec10ef22ba6557766fdbc4db9bcefcf37a1048c5dc03004202552b:0
value 4351520
address 1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c